Dragon boats race along Pawtucket River

Pawtucket, RI (WLNE) – Dragon boats raced along the Pawtucket River on Saturday, as part of the “Rhode Island Chinese Dragon Boat Races and Taiwan Day Festival”.

Many different divisions competed, ranging from club teams to teams with no experience. Three boats raced at a time along a 200-meter course. The teams used wooden paddles and had to collect flags along the course. A missed flag resulted in a penalty.

Taiwan gifted the fiberglass dragon boats to the festival.

People lined the river to watch the races from Festival Pier in Pawtucket. The event, which celebrates Chinese and Taiwanese cultures, also included cultural performances, food trucks, vendors and arts and crafts.

The Blackstone Valley Tourism Council hosts the event each September.
